Type
ORACLE
Validation date
2024-11-12 16:02: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0156,
    "usd": 0.01656
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C36C78890DC587D79B17BA895F317A5480E37982C055BD3BB68F91FEB6E214FA

Previous signature

C1D3D4AFBB70E03805576EBFBF759F212C782444067C2C838E4929883C81843DBAEEEAA40C26A51094003DCE3787AE715DE5AC1214BDB2DFC4317FDB22D27E00

Origin signature

304402201CB6CF8E922420E158AB2858FC192781F75EFA93E05E3E29A01057B2E86912E402203F0D45E37B86D104B7B8495FE8FA5421E3EBA5F4EC4CA9DAB552031D32E1C6B7

Proof of work

010104EB90F7BDD03D5A7FD9B61D9128D7CF24C11F3F7DA96825DA3680C2B6BCC48F1AFCE26E0A5F1A903EDAA4BC9390210A0A4F175847EC2A2BB325BB6D1CE8EC8F90

Proof of integrity

003B28C0CB16E39B3C1867BE606F882B4A48B4B09248D59F66FF79A7426A71C9F1

Coordinator signature

2AE010DF02E7A49C0F6EF38566054451F203692914F65E5D59A69B779ED8B14B6228F549E1DC704292B6C5507163616C85AF90C034BF86CC49233B10E260AB03

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

DFF9C0C75E6CE8CA838DA41BE5CBCE8DF66120CEC679792ED502F7F1E1224A4792B69DEAA0F748F7B8D05D15D103360070E334C059D53157CE5EA6494DCF9D07

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

E4A019E01CFEF35519906D5628651581F118DB9A14400C0B7D7ECCA578C71C524C96EDE51E9EF665D262BFEB4B95DA9691E6F635BE1517DAEFD0FCC6C61A6108